What makes a good truffle-hunting dog?
Truffle-hunting dogs possess several key traits that make them ideal for this job:
- Superior Sense of Smell: Truffles emit a distinctive odor that is undetectable to humans but easily picked up by dogs with exceptional olfactory senses.
- Trainability: These dogs must be highly trainable to follow commands and work effectively alongside their handlers.
- Energy and Stamina: Truffle hunting often takes place in rough terrain and can be physically demanding. Dogs need to endure long hours of searching without tiring easily.
The Best Breeds for Truffle Hunting
While various dog breeds can excel at truffle hunting, the following breeds are renowned for their exceptional abilities in this field:
Lagotto Romagnolo
The Lagotto Romagnolo, an Italian breed, is widely considered the ultimate truffle dog. Originally bred as water retrievers, these dogs have a strong instinct for retrieving objects, making them excellent at locating and indicating the presence of truffles.
- Origin: Italy
- Size: Medium
- Coat: Dense, curly, and waterproof
- Training: Highly trainable and responsive to positive reinforcement
Beagle
Beagles are renowned for their powerful sense of smell, which explains why they excel in various scent-based activities, including truffle hunting. Their incredible noses and remarkable determination make them an ideal choice for this task.
- Origin: England
- Size: Small to Medium
- Coat: Short, dense, and weather-resistant
- Training: Eager to please and respond well to rewards
Wirehaired Vizsla
This Hungarian breed offers an excellent combination of versatility and superb hunting skills. Wirehaired Vizslas have a strong drive to work and an incredible nose, making them adept at truffle hunting. Their robust build allows them to traverse challenging terrains with ease.
- Origin: Hungary
- Size: Large
- Coat: Dense, wiry, and weather-resistant
- Training: Intelligent and requires mental stimulation
